Star Dynasties aka 'Crusader Kings in space' is out now Posted: 11 Sep 2021 01:47 PM PDT ![]() It's always been a surprise that more games haven't followed in the footsteps of Crusader Kings, but Star Dynasties looks to give it a go. It's a space strategy game about growing your space empire, getting space married, and having space affairs. It left early access at the beginning of the month. |
The Eternal Cylinder will roll onto hard drives on September 30th Posted: 11 Sep 2021 12:02 PM PDT ![]() The Eternal Cylinder was first shown as a prototype six years ago. Back then, Adam described it as "Billy Hatcher and the Giant Egg by way of Philip José Farmer, Icepick Lodge and Hieronymus Bosch, all set in the shadow of a hungry horizon." The prototype was a personal project of ACE Team co-founder Carlos Bordeu, who said that he wasn't yet sure what you would do in the game moment to moment. Now the game is reaching the end of its journey. ACE Team have announced you'll be able to flee the planetary rolling pin on September 30th. |
The Epic vs. Apple court has a great definition of video games Posted: 11 Sep 2021 11:34 AM PDT ![]() Epic's court case against Apple reached a conclusion yesterday, at least temporarily, but the judge's ruling didn't only address the big issues of app stores and payment systems. Judge Yvonne Gonzalez also offered an answer to a question raised during the trial: what is a game? Most surprisingly, Gonzalez's definition is pretty great. |
Epic vs. Apple: US court rules Apple must allow third-party payment systems Posted: 11 Sep 2021 10:27 AM PDT ![]() iOS app developers must be allowed to direct users towards payment options other than those provided by Apple, a US judge has ruled in the Epic v. Apple case. Apple have 90 days, until December 9th, to comply. |
